Hi there,
I own a Cobalt RaQ4 (as well as a RaQ3, and this problem applies to
both) with near 150 customers in it, a few weeks ago the server suddenly
stopped responding, first once a day, but now it's a nightmare..
sometimes it stays for days ok, then some day.. we start receiving
SYN_RECV packets and the server dies.
Changed from raq3 to raq4 and today the history repeated again.
I've used tcp_syn_cookies, I have tried lots of ipchains firewalls, and
nothing seems to help. Oh, adnd yes, I've installed until the latest
patch. The last thing I did was to create a script I run every 2 minutes
and detects SYN_RECV connections, if more than 15 are detected, then
those IPs are banned (ipchains) it has somehow stopped attacks, but it's
not perfect... somehow the bastard do the nasty in those 2 minutes and
kill my server.
Reading in the internet I found that it's a problem affecting old 2.2.x
kernels (x<17 I think).. if you use a firewall and also set
tcp_syncookies to 1 somehow you are in danger. My concern is that I can
NOT wait any longer for cobalt to release a new kernel, I've waited like
2 months and no new updates regarding kernels. Is there ANY workaround I
can do in order to avoid syn attacks? My clients are very upset with me
because of the constant failures and I have no life.. saturday night,
sundays early in the morning, friday afternoon, at any time my system
has to be rebooted...
